evidence_summary
STN neuronal recordings were combined with electrical stimulation of motor cortices and local application of glutamate receptor antagonists in the STN, muscimol in the striatum or GPe, and gabazine in the GPe in awake monkeys to dissect the origins of biphasic excitatory responses.
